WHAT DOES THE EVENT DAY LOOK LIKE?

Please arrive at the QC JAVA JOG  at least 30 minutes before your start time. Start by heading to the registration tent–there you will get your runner’s identification bib and your t-shirt if you purchased one. Once you have checked in, hang around and participate in our activities while waiting for your start time to be called. After you run / walk the Trails, you will receive a Medal or Dog Tag for your hard work …

CAN I RUN/WALK WITH MUSIC/AN MP3 PLAYER?

Yes, all runners are allowed to carry a personal music player with headphones. However, we ask that you keep the volume to a minimum so you are not startled if someone passes you or if someone needs to get your attention.

WILL THERE BE A HYDRATION STATION AVAILABLE ALONG SIDE THE COURSE?

Yes, there are  water stations on the course and 1 at the finish line.

IS THERE A TIME LIMIT? CAN WE WALK THE COURSE?

There is no time limit, we want you to finish the course in a time that is SAFE and comfortable for you. Most participants finish in about 30- 60 minutes and walkers are welcome. This event is truly for everyone including you canine –walkers , joggers and runners. This event will not be timed.

GENERAL NOTE ABOUT LITTER...

This run/walk is not like a big city marathon where you might have a cleanup crew that follows behind the runners to pick up debris.

We rely on the runners to be responsible for disposing of their refuse properly. Trash boxes will be placed about 100 yards in either direction from each other, so please use them.

Please do not leave cups, gel wrappers, clothing or other items anywhere on the course.
